使用DHTML技术获取元素和增删改文档中的元素
2017-04-01 13:47
302 查看
(1)获取元素
getElementById() -- 通过id来获取指定元素
getElementsByName() -- 通过name来获取指定元素组成的集合数组
getElementsByTagName() -- 通过标签名来获取指定元素组成的集合数组
obj.value -- 获取或设置输入控件的value属性的值
obj.innerHTML -- 获取或设置元素内部的html
//IE10以下的浏览器中, 不支持Select和table上的innerHTML属性
obj.innerText -- 获取或设置元素内部的文本//只能在IE浏览器中使用该属性
学习交流:javajre@163.com
(2)增删改文档中的元素
document.createElement() -- 创建节点
appendChild()-- 添加子节点
insertBefore() -- 插入节点
removeChild() -- 删除子节点
~~removeNode()-- 删除节点本身(有兼容性问题)
replaceChild() -- 替换子节点
~~replaceNode() -- 替换节点(有兼容性问题)
cloneNode() -- 克隆节点
parentNode属性 -- 获取父节点
document.body -- 获取body元素
className -- 设置或获取对象的类。
display -- 设置或获取对象是否显示。
checked -- 设置或获取复选框或单选钮的状态
getElementById() -- 通过id来获取指定元素
getElementsByName() -- 通过name来获取指定元素组成的集合数组
getElementsByTagName() -- 通过标签名来获取指定元素组成的集合数组
obj.value -- 获取或设置输入控件的value属性的值
obj.innerHTML -- 获取或设置元素内部的html
//IE10以下的浏览器中, 不支持Select和table上的innerHTML属性
obj.innerText -- 获取或设置元素内部的文本//只能在IE浏览器中使用该属性
学习交流:javajre@163.com
(2)增删改文档中的元素
document.createElement() -- 创建节点
appendChild()-- 添加子节点
insertBefore() -- 插入节点
removeChild() -- 删除子节点
~~removeNode()-- 删除节点本身(有兼容性问题)
replaceChild() -- 替换子节点
~~replaceNode() -- 替换节点(有兼容性问题)
cloneNode() -- 克隆节点
parentNode属性 -- 获取父节点
document.body -- 获取body元素
className -- 设置或获取对象的类。
display -- 设置或获取对象是否显示。
checked -- 设置或获取复选框或单选钮的状态
相关文章推荐
- 使用dom4j技术对xml文档进行增删改练习(一)
- 使用dom4j技术对xml文档进行增删改练习(一)
- 使用 IBM XML 语法分析器 (XML4J)查找和替换 XML 文档中的元素
- OPC 技术文档之 IOPCBrowseServerAddressSpace 的使用(vc)
- JavaScript高级应用:使用DOM技术操纵文档
- 使用XMLHTTP获取XML文档并生成XMLDOM
- 使用C++模板技术实现类的动态注册和获取
- 使用DOM技术操纵文档
- 使用PreviousPage来获取前一页页面的元素
- JavaScript高级应用:使用DOM技术操纵文档
- JavaScript高级应用:使用DOM技术操纵文档
- 技术文档:使用JavaFX Script 进行客户端-服务器通信(eNew 第二十八期/2007.09)
- 数据访问:使用 ADO.NET 的最佳实践(ADO.NET 技术文档)
- JavaScript高级应用:使用DOM技术操纵文档
- JavaScript高级应用:使用DOM技术操纵文档
- JavaScript高级应用:使用DOM技术操纵文档
- OPC 技术文档之 OPCENUM.EXE 使用方法(vc)
- JavaScript高级应用:使用DOM技术操纵文档
- JavaScript高级应用:使用DOM技术操纵文档
- 使用DOM技术操纵文档